Book Overview

The Science and Practice of Medicine V2, Part Two is a comprehensive medical textbook written by William Aitken. This book is the second volume of a two-part series that covers the science and practice of medicine. It is designed to provide a complete overview of the field of medicine and is intended for medical students, practicing physicians, and other healthcare professionals. The book is divided into several sections, each of which covers a different aspect of medicine. The first section provides an introduction to the principles of medicine, including the history of medicine, the scientific method, and the role of the physician. The second section covers the diagnosis and treatment of various medical conditions, including infectious diseases, respiratory disorders, cardiovascular diseases, and neurological disorders. The third section of the book focuses on the practice of medicine, including the management of patients, the use of medical technology, and the ethical considerations that arise in medical practice. The final section of the book covers public health and epidemiology, including the study of disease patterns and the development of public health policies. Throughout the book, Aitken provides detailed explanations of medical concepts and procedures, as well as practical advice for physicians and healthcare professionals. He also includes numerous case studies and examples to illustrate the principles and practices of medicine. Overall, The Science and Practice of Medicine V2, Part Two is a comprehensive and authoritative guide to the field of medicine.
